Pivotal Transformative Shifts in Real-Time Bidding Landscape Catalyzing Efficiency Gains and Audience Targeting Precision Across Programmatic Channels
Real-time bidding has undergone transformative shifts that extend beyond mere automation of ad transactions. The integration of advanced machine learning algorithms has elevated bid optimization to new heights, enabling dynamic creative decisions based on contextual signals, audience behavior, and supply path transparency. Concurrently, the industry’s response to evolving privacy regulations has accelerated the transition toward cookieless identity solutions, incentivizing the development of unified ID frameworks and server-to-server integrations. These shifts are redefining the competitive landscape, as digital advertisers and publishers alike recalibrate strategies to balance personalization with compliance.Furthermore, the proliferation of header bidding architectures has disrupted traditional waterfall setups, empowering publishers to democratize access to inventory and improve yield management. Cross-device measurement capabilities have also scaled, driven by probabilistic modeling and identity resolution partnerships, which provide a more holistic view of consumer journeys across screens. As a result, marketers can allocate budgets more effectively across connected TV, desktop, mobile, and tablet channels, while publishers benefit from enhanced monetization opportunities.
Consequently, the confluence of AI-driven decisioning, privacy-centric identity solutions, and header bidding innovation has ushered in a new era of programmatic sophistication. These foundational shifts are fostering deeper collaboration between buy-side and sell-side stakeholders, catalyzing investments in proprietary data assets, and setting the stage for continued evolution in real-time bidding capabilities.

Holistic Exploration of Device Type Ad Formats Channels Industry Verticals and Audience Profiles Driving Differentiated Adoption Patterns in Real-Time Bidding
A nuanced understanding of segmentation is essential for grasping how real-time bidding technology is deployed across diverse market contexts. When examining device type, the market is studied across connected TV, desktop, smartphone, and tablet, with smartphones further segmented into Android and iOS, highlighting the need for platform-specific bidding strategies and creative optimization. In terms of ad format, audio, display, native, and video formats each present unique engagement patterns, with video subdivided into in-stream and out-stream to reflect varying consumption behaviors and viewability requirements. Channel segmentation differentiates between open exchange, private marketplace, and programmatic guaranteed environments, illustrating the balance between reach, control, and premium inventory access.Industry vertical segmentation reveals distinct programmatic adoption levels among automotive, BFSI, healthcare & pharmaceuticals, media & entertainment, retail, telecom & IT, and travel & hospitality sectors. Each vertical exhibits unique compliance considerations and audience expectations, shaping bidding algorithms and contextual targeting criteria. Audience type segmentation further refines targeting precision by considering behavioral, contextual, demographic, and retargeting approaches. Behavioral targeting leverages browsing history and purchase intent signals, while contextual strategies utilize keyword and topic targeting. Demographic targeting encompasses age group and gender breakdowns, enabling tailored messaging, and retargeting reconnects brands with consumers who have previously interacted with their digital assets.
Together, these segmentation insights inform demand-path marketplaces, creative personalization frameworks, and measurement methodologies, empowering stakeholders to calibrate strategies according to device usage patterns, format performance, channel dynamics, industry-specific imperatives, and nuanced audience characteristics.
Key Regional Insights Illuminating How Americas Europe Middle East Africa and Asia Pacific Markets Are Evolving Within the Real-Time Bidding Technology Ecosystem
Regional dynamics play a critical role in shaping real-time bidding technology adoption, reflecting variations in regulatory environments, consumer behavior, and digital infrastructure maturity. In the Americas, markets are characterized by advanced programmatic ecosystems, driven by high internet penetration, a robust data privacy landscape shaped by California’s regulations, and significant investment in premium video and connected TV inventory. Advertisers leverage first-party data integration and identity resolution strategies to maximize cross-channel reach while complying with emerging state-level privacy mandates.Across Europe, the Middle East, and Africa, the enforcement of GDPR has established a strict framework for data usage, catalyzing the emergence of privacy-compliant identity solutions and regional data clean rooms. Programmatic video spend has surged in Western Europe, while Middle Eastern markets are investing heavily in digital transformation initiatives. African economies, though at varying stages of maturity, are witnessing rapid mobile adoption, creating opportunities for smartphone-led programmatic innovation and partnerships with local telecommunications providers.
In the Asia-Pacific region, a mobile-first mindset drives real-time bidding adoption, with high smartphone penetration across key markets fostering robust demand for display, native, and in-app video formats. Localized DSPs and SSPs have gained traction by integrating regional language capabilities and payment systems. Emerging markets such as Southeast Asia and India are experiencing accelerated growth in programmatic channels, underpinned by digital ad budgets shifting from traditional media to performance-driven, data-oriented campaigns.

Exploring the Critical Foundations and Emerging Drivers of Real-Time Bidding Technology in the Modern Digital Advertising Ecosystem
In an era defined by instantaneous decision making, real-time bidding technology has become the backbone of digital advertising operations. This innovative mechanism replaces static buy-sell models by enabling programmatic auctions for each ad impression as a user loads a webpage or application. By leveraging algorithmic bid strategies, advertisers can precisely target audiences, optimize budgets, and dynamically adjust campaigns in response to real-time performance data.As consumer attention fragments across connected TV, smartphones, desktops, and emerging channels, the ability to bid in milliseconds ensures relevance and efficiency. Today’s marketing leaders recognize that mastering this landscape requires not only advanced demand-side platforms but also seamless integration with data management solutions and analytics engines. Furthermore, adherence to evolving privacy regulations and data protection standards has elevated the strategic importance of consent management and contextual targeting.
Through this introduction, readers will gain a foundational understanding of how real-time bidding intersects with programmatic innovation, data orchestration, and audience engagement. Uncovering the Pivotal Transformations Shaping Real-Time Bidding Strategies and Performance Across the Global Digital Advertising Landscape
Over the past few years, the real-time bidding landscape has undergone significant transformations driven by technological advancements and shifting consumer behaviors. Artificial intelligence and machine learning now underpin bid optimization engines, enabling predictive modeling that anticipates conversion likelihood and adjusts bids with unparalleled precision. As a result, advertisers can extract greater value from each impressions pool, achieving higher return on ad spend while reducing wasted budget on low-value inventory.In parallel, the proliferation of connected TV and audio streaming platforms has extended programmatic auctions beyond traditional display and video channels. Advertisers are leveraging dynamic creative optimization to tailor messages for screens of all sizes, while header bidding innovations allow publishers to maximize yield by soliciting bids from multiple demand sources simultaneously. This level of interoperability has ignited a competitive marketplace where speed, scale, and data accuracy are in constant tension.
Consequently, the ecosystem continues to evolve at a rapid pace, with cross-device measurement and identity resolution emerging as critical success factors. As privacy regulations tighten and third-party cookie deprecation approaches, contextual strategies are resurging alongside privacy-first identity frameworks. These transformative shifts demand that industry stakeholders remain agile, invest in next-generation infrastructure, and forge strategic partnerships to maintain peak performance.

Deriving Insights from Device Type, Ad Format, Channel, Industry Vertical, and Audience Type Segmentation to Inform Real-Time Bidding Decisions
A nuanced understanding of segmentation is essential to unlocking the full potential of real-time bidding. When viewed through the lens of device type, impressions delivered to connected television screens often yield longer view durations and higher quality engagement, while smartphone traffic demands hyper-optimized creative tailored to Android and iOS interfaces. Desktop placements, meanwhile, remain vital for complex conversions and B2B interactions, and tablets serve as a hybrid platform that bridges mobile immediacy with immersive display.Ad format segmentation reveals distinct performance profiles, too. Audio ads resonate with listeners who are engaged in streaming experiences, whereas display banners excel at brand awareness. Native placements blend seamlessly with editorial content, and video formats-whether in-stream or out-stream-command premium attention across social and publisher platforms. This diversity ensures that marketers can align format selection with campaign objectives ranging from reach amplification to direct response.
Channel dynamics also shape programmatic strategies. Inventory sourced through open exchanges delivers scale and experimentation opportunities, while private marketplace arrangements provide controlled access to premium environments. Programmatic guaranteed deals, meanwhile, secure fixed allocations of high-value impressions to ensure brand safety and predictability. In conjunction with industry vertical insights spanning automotive, BFSI, healthcare and pharmaceuticals, media and entertainment, retail, telecom and IT, and travel and hospitality, advertisers can craft bespoke offers that resonate with sector-specific audiences.
Finally, audience type segmentation underscores the importance of data sophistication. Behavioral targeting leverages browsing history and purchase intent to anticipate consumer needs, contextual approaches harness keyword and topic relevance to match creative to content, and demographic filters refine campaigns by age group and gender. Retargeting completes the mix by reengaging visitors who have previously interacted with a brand, turning intent signals into conversion opportunities.
Revealing Key Regional Dynamics and Growth Drivers Across the Americas, Europe Middle East and Africa, and Asia-Pacific Markets for Real-Time Bidding
Regional nuances profoundly influence the trajectory of real-time bidding adoption and performance. In the Americas, highly developed programmatic markets benefit from robust data infrastructure and mature regulatory frameworks that facilitate cross-border data flows. Advertisers here emphasize privacy-compliant solutions and advanced measurement capabilities, with a particular focus on converging TV and digital video audiences to capture cord-cutters and streaming enthusiasts.In Europe, Middle East and Africa, regulation and cultural considerations shape demand-side strategies. The General Data Protection Regulation has set a global benchmark for privacy, driving the adoption of consent-based architectures and contextual substitutes. Meanwhile, regional disparities in connectivity and device ownership require adaptive targeting approaches. Middle Eastern markets are witnessing rapid growth in mobile programmatic, and African advertisers are experimenting with lightweight creative formats to accommodate bandwidth constraints.
Across Asia-Pacific, the programmatic scene is characterized by explosive digital consumption and diverse ecosystem players. Mobile penetration often eclipses desktop usage, making smartphone-centric bidding models a necessity. Local ad exchanges and regional DSPs collaborate to navigate complex language landscapes and payment preferences, while global brands tap into premium video inventory on connected TV platforms emerging in major metropolitan areas. Understanding these regional drivers allows stakeholders to tailor strategies that align with local audience behaviors and regulatory realities.
